Position Overview:

The Maintenance Technician II is responsible for supporting the upkeep, functionality, and safe operation of the facility, equipment, and production environment. The Maintenance Technician II will primarily be based out of our Abbotsford CNC Facility, but they will be expected to support BD Diesel’s other facilities in Abbotsford when requested. This hands-on role includes general building maintenance, preventative maintenance, equipment troubleshooting, fabrication and welding projects. The position also performs routine facility cleanliness, material handling support tasks, and assists in maintaining a safe and organized work environment.

The ideal candidate is mechanically inclined, safety-conscious, and capable of working independently while following established procedures and maintenance standards.

  • Conduct small machine preventative maintenance, including filter and oil changes.
  • Complete welding, construction, and fabrication projects, including building tables, carts, shelving units, and other small metal or woodworking projects.
  • Perform daily cleaning and sanitizing duties in support of the Communicable Disease Prevention Plan.
  • Diagnose problems, replace or repair parts, conduct tests and make adjustments if necessary.
  • Perform regular preventive maintenance on machines, equipment, and plant facilities.
  • Set priorities for preventative maintenance and maintenance requisitions.
  • Sweep floors, remove garbage, and maintain organized work areas.
  • Remove cardboard and maintain the cardboard compactor.
  • Remove and recycle pallets and scrap metal.
  • Perform yard clean-up and exterior maintenance as required.
  • Operate hand and power tools safely, including grinders, skill saws, hammer drills, and other shop tools.
  • Measure materials accurately using tape measures and calipers.
  • Assemble shelving units and workplace equipment from suppliers.
  • Work independently with minimal supervision while following company procedures and safety standards.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Supervisor or Management.
